Sage And Macadamia Lamb Roast
Total Time: 1 hr 10 mins
Preparation Time: 10 mins
Cook Time: 1 hr
Ingredients
- Servings: 6
- 1 1/2 kg lamb loin (rind on)
- 6 bread (slices crumbed)
- 100 g butter (melted)
- 2 tablespoons sage (dried)
- 1/2 cup parsley (chopped)
- 3 spring onions (scallions finely chopped)
- 100 g macadamia nuts (chopped)
- sea salt
- sage leaf (for garnish)
Recipe
- 1 preheat oven to 250°c.
- 2 score the lamb rind thinly and lay flat on a board rind side down.
- 3 combine the bread crumbs, melted butter, sage, parsley, spring onions and macadamia nuts in a large bowl and mix well.
- 4 place the seasoning into the centre of the lamb and roll to enclose and then insert skewers and lace with string to secure and place on a rack in a baking tray.
- 5 rub the surface with oil and sea salt.
- 6 cook for 20 minutes then reduce heat to 180c for a further 40 to 50 minutes depending upon the weight (allow 40 minutes per kilo).
- 7 allow to stand for 10 minutes prior to slicing and serving with vegetables or salad of choice.
